General Information
Maragas Beach is one of Naxos’ most stunning coastal spots and a highlight among Greece’s top beaches. It follows Agia Anna and Agios Prokopios beaches, while Plaka Beach begins at its western end. The shoreline stretches for approximately 4 km.
The beach features soft sand and scattered trees that offer natural shade. Its shallow waters gradually deepen, making it an ideal swimming destination for families. Snorkelers will enjoy the underwater scenery created by nearby rock formations, and Maragas is also famous for the unique eye-shells that can be spotted both in the water and along the shore.

Maragas Beach is well-equipped with sunbeds and umbrellas for visitors who wish to rent beach gear. A watersports center is conveniently located about 10 minutes away.
Additionally, Maragas hosts one of Naxos’ largest campsites, so it can become quite busy during peak season. Certain areas also allow nudity for those who prefer it.
